ESXi log files

What is the fastest way to retrieve log files from an ESXi host? In my opinion, the best way is to configure remote logging via syslog server but this requires host reboot to apply configuration changes (KB1016621). The alternative method is to forward log files to different datastore. 
If  you don't have prepared syslog server for remote logging you can use vsphere client and generate system log bundles for particular host. But this takes some time. 
The last method is I think the fastest one because it will allow you to access log files  directly with your web browser. You can use web interface of the ESXi host,  enter the following URL:

https://ESXi_HOST_ADDR/host

The output should looks like shown at this picture:
You can download ESXi log files  messages, hostd.log and vpxa.log  now.

vMA missing libraries

If you are using vMA (vSphere Management Assistant) for some specific management tasks like UPS monitoring  or running a scheduled backup script from cron daemon, you may experience an error similar to this one:
Can't load '/usr/lib/perl5/site_perl/5.8.8/libvmatargetlib_perl.so'
for module vmatargetlib_perl: libtypes.so: cannot open shared object
file: No such file or directory at
/usr/lib64/perl5/5.8.8/x86_64-linux-thread-multi/DynaLoader.pm line 230.
at /usr/lib/perl5/site_perl/5.8.8/VMware/VmaTargetLib.pm line 10
Compilation failed in require at /usr/lib/perl5/site_perl/5.8.8/VMware/VIFPLib.pm line 10.
A reason for such  behaviour is typically caused by some misunderstandings how shell environment in vMA is configured. The most common mistake is testing the affected script with sudo which strips out some environment variables - especially LD_LIBRARY_PATH - due to some security restrictions. Otherwise, the error shouldn't appear because /etc/bashrc exports vmware SDK library path implicitly:
export LD_LIBRARY_PATH=$LD_LIBRARY_PATH:/opt/vmware/vma/lib64:/opt/vmware/vma/lib
So in  case of sudo or other unspecified scenarios throwing the presented error try to create a wrapper script which explicitly exports a list of directories where to search for ELF libraries again:
#!/bin/bash

LD_LIBRARY_PATH=/opt/vmware/vma/lib64:/opt/vmware/vma/lib  
export LD_LIBRARY_PATH

/path/to/original-script "$@"

exit $?

VMware vSphere hotplug

Hotplug of virtual hardware is attractive feature of VMware ESX 3.x/4.x. In case of ESX 3.x it is limited to hotadd of virtual disk to a running virtual machine only. With next generation of VMware vSphere hypervisor you are able to hotadd of memory or CPU to a machine if guest operating system supports it.

I was surprised during vSphere evaluation how it pretty works. I used to hotadd of virtual disks to my machines quite often. But when I upgraded 3.5 infrastructure to new vShpere 4.0, I became disappointed because it stopped working.

The reason why is simple. Hotadd feature is available from advanced edition only and I was upgrading to standard edition which doesn't contain license for it. You can check it in my previous post VMware vShpere 4.0 editions . Below is an error message which is complaining about missing license:

I think it wasn't a right decision to shift the feature to the higher editions. I think it would be better to leave things where they were because people are used to using them. And I hope that VMware will push back at least hotadd of virtual disk in some future release of vSphere.

VMware or Citrix?

Citrix released their virtualization solution named XenServer (from version 5, article XenServer is free) for free but only the time will show if it was a right decision. At first glance, it seems like a marvelous thing but there are some facts which should be investigated first. Together with XenServer, it was released central management solution XenCenter.

Let's have a look at their rival VMware (vSphere 4). XenServer is fully comparable to VMware ESX or ESXi. But what about XenCenter management? It's something more than VMware vSphere client but not so valuable as VMware vCenter Management Server. Citrix XenCenter is not the right choice in case of comparison to vCenter. The right one is Citrix Essentials but this one is not for free already. The main differences between Citrix XenCenter and Essentials are:
  • XenCenter is missing alerting capabilities like send me an email when "CPU usage is too high" or when some error condition like "virtual machine power on failure" appears
  • XenCenter is missing high availability support
  • XenCenter is not able to show you performance data older than one day for physical or virtual servers
Now, let's try to propose a simple high availability (HA) solution based on Citrix/VMware products and compare their prices. Let's suppose we have 2 (3) entry level servers where each have 2 CPUs with max 6 cores per CPU (6 CPUs total). The servers are connected to a shared disk storage. The CPU speed or memory capacity is not important now. And we require HA solution to protect our virtual machines from hardware failure. Follows the analysis:

- Citrix Essentials Enterprise (1 license = 1 server):
  • XenServer - 2 licenses = 0$ (3 lic = 0$)
  • Essentials Enterprise - 2 lic = 5500$ (3 lic = 8250$)
  • Essentials Preffered Support (optional) - 1 lic = 1500$
  • Total cost = 7000$ or 9750$ for 3 servers
  • Total cost without support = 5500$ or 8250$ for 3 servers
- VMware vSphere 4 Standard Edition (1 lic = 1 CPU):
  • vSphere 4 Standard - 4 licenses = 3180$ (6 lic = 4770$)
  • vShpere 4 Standard 1y Gold Support - 4 lic = 1092$ (6 lic = 1638$)
  • vCenter 4 Foundation - 1 lic = 1495$
  • vCenter 4 1y Gold Support - 1 lic = 545$
  • Total cost = 6312$ or 8448$ for 3 servers
  • Support is mandatory
- VMware vSphere 4 Essentials Plus Bundle (1 lic = 1 CPU)
  • Licenses for 3 hosts plus vCenter Server for Essentials plus 1y Gold Support = 3624$
  • Total cost = 3624$ for 2 or 3 servers

The prices of proposed solutions are quite different. In my opinion, the most valued solution is based on new VMware product line vSphere 4 Essentials.

There are rumors that VMware is the most expensive solution. I don't think so if I check the numbers above. Citrix's solution not covered by support is cheaper then VMware's solution with support but only for 2 servers. If I would like to add third server I would have to pay another license in case of Citrix. In case of VMware, I have still one spare license so I will use it. At first glance, XenServer seems to be free of charge but the price of added value by Citrix Essentials doesn't scale as well as in case of VMware vSphere 4 Standard Edition or vSphere 4 Essentials Plus. VMware vSphere - OVF support

OVF or Open Virtualization Format is an open DMTF standard with intention to package and distribute virtual machines or virtual appliances among various hypervisors independently on hypervisor and CPU architecture.

VMware supports OVF format and actively participate on its development . It is supported on ESX 3.5 and VirtualCenter 2.5 but the implementation doesn't support full OVF feature set. (draft standard, version 0.9). VMware vSphere 4.0 has full native support of OVF format in version 1.0. Beside, there exists standalone VMware OVF Tool 1.0 which brings OVF support for products like VMware Workstation or VMware Server.

OVF is a packaging format for software appliances. For example, it may contain tested LAMP stack prepared for simple deployment in production. It is a way how to transport virtual machine templates portably. OVF package may contain single or more virtual machines which must be installed (deployed) before they can be run. It is not run-time virtual machine format like VMDK. Further, it provides content verification and integrity checking.

Compared to VMDK format, OVF defines complete virtual machine - virtual hardware configuration including CPU, memory, storage, networking and virtual disks. On the other hand, VMDK is in charge of virtual disks only.

Are there available any OVF packages? Yes, for example there exists OVF of VMware vCenter 2.5 for Linux or vCenter Admin Portal and many others at VMware Virtual Appliance Marketplace.

VMware vSphere - Fault Tolerance

VMware High Availability provides protection against physical servers failures running ESX hypervisors. If one host in HA cluster fails then failed virtual machines are restarted on another alive host from cluster. It ensures the host has enough resources to fulfill requirements of newly booted virtual machines. It is able to monitor virtual machine activity by checking its heartbeat as well and in case of its failure to restart it.

The next logical step is fault tolerant virtual environment. VMware vSphere 4 can do it . It provides zero downtime and data integrity of virtual machines in case of physical server failure.

When you configure a virtual machine to be fault tolerant a secondary duplicate machine is created on a different host. Then, any operation performed on the primary machine is recorded and replayed on its duplicate. If the primary fails the secondary takes over and continues running without interruption. However, current version is not able to monitor applications running inside virtual machines but it should be available in future.

VMware Fault Tolerance or VMware FT as it is denoted is cool and must have feature but to implement it means to meet these requirements:
  1. VM (virtual machine) must be in HA cluster
  2. esx host ssl certificates checking has to be enabled
  3. VM has to be stored on shared storage
  4. VM's virtual disks have to be in thick format, thin is not supported already
  5. three VMkernel 1G ports are required, one for VMotion and two for FT
  6. FT doesn't support Virtual SMP, only single processor VMs are supported!
  7. physical hosts have to support hardware assisted virtualisation, no problem with recent servers
The most of requirements are common ones but points 4 and 6, for older servers 7 as well, are considerlable limitations. It's not so simple to implement VMware FT but I hope it will get better in next releases.

VMware ESX 4.0 aka vSphere 4.0 platform

The next major release of VMware ESX platform is being prepared. The platform newly called as vSphere 4.0 is going to be based on six stones which provide:
  1. vCompute - virtualization layer, hypervisor, live migration
  2. vStorage - storage management, replication
  3. vNetwork - network management, distributed switch, Cisco Nexus switch
  4. Availability - clustering, data protection
  5. Security - VMsafe APIs, vShield Zones
  6. Scalability - dynamic resource management, distributed power management
Furthermore, the new platform will support virtual machines with 8 virtual CPUs and 256 GB of virtual memory.

The second most important part of virtual environment is centralized management. Today, we know it as VMware VirtualCenter Server. In the future, it should be called vCenter Suite. The good news, it will be available for Linux servers as well so no more Windows licenses are required.
